Figure 2From: The origins of the evolutionary signal used to predict protein-protein interactionsSchematic of the tree topology comparison method: Alignments of the two proteins under consideration are used to construct the respective trees. TREE-PUZZLE computes the similarities for two trees given the alignment used to construct it. The likelihood scores are compared using likelihood-based statistical tests to ascertain whether both trees explain the data. If they are able to do so, the tree topologies are considered to be similar.Back to article page
